WebFeb 23, 2024 · 4. Massage the salivary gland with your fingers. Another remedy for a blocked salivary is to massage the affected area. A gentle massage with the fingers can help to relieve pain and encourage the stone to pass through the duct. To correctly perform the massage, locate the exact area where the duct is blocked.
